Antonio Fabregat is a pioneering researcher in the field of wearable robotics and networked communication systems for human-augmenting technologies. His work centers on the critical intersection of wireless and wired communication architectures that enable exoskeletons, smart textiles, and multimodal robotic networks to function seamlessly. Fabregat’s major contributions include foundational studies on wearable robotic networks—from early wired prototypes to advanced wireless systems—as demonstrated in his highly cited 2008 chapter, "Communication Networks for Wearable Robots," which has garnered over 3 citations. He has advanced real-world applications through case studies such as ExoNET, a wireless exoskeleton network, and NeuroLab, a multimodal networked exoskeleton system, as well as smart textiles designed to measure comfort and performance.
